职位简介:
作为腾讯IEG现代开放世界手游的客户端开发工程师,你将负责开放世界网络游戏玩法内容的研发,包括产品需求的技术可行性评估、程序框架及技术方案的设计和实现,同时协助美术和策划建立高效的游戏内容制作流程并优化工具链。你需要具备1年以上游戏客户端研发经验,至少完整参与过一款UE4引擎的3D游戏项目,熟悉软件研发领域知识如计算机系统、OS和数据结构,熟练使用C/C++和lua,并对UE4引擎有深刻理解。此外,你需要具备良好的问题分析解决能力、自我管理和任务跟进推动能力,出色的学习和技术研究应用能力,以及团队协作和沟通能力。热爱游戏并熟悉开放世界游戏的技术架构也是必备条件。工作地点在深圳。
简历及面试建议:
在撰写简历时,你需要特别突出与UE4引擎开发相关的经验,尤其是你参与过的3D游戏项目。详细描述你在这些项目中的具体职责和贡献,比如你负责的模块、解决的技术难题或优化的性能问题。如果你有开放世界游戏开发经验,一定要重点强调,因为这正是这个职位最看重的技术架构之一。此外,列出你熟悉的编程语言和技术栈,特别是C/C++和lua的使用经验。不要忘记提及你的软技能,如问题解决能力、团队协作和自我管理能力,这些在游戏开发团队中同样重要。最后,展示你对游戏的热爱,可以通过你玩过的游戏类型或对游戏技术的个人研究来体现。
在面试准备阶段,你需要深入复习UE4引擎的相关知识,包括其架构、常用功能和优化技巧。准备好讨论你过去参与的UE4项目,特别是你在其中解决的具体技术问题和取得的成果。面试官可能会考察你对开放世界游戏技术架构的理解,因此你需要了解这类游戏的常见技术挑战和解决方案。此外,准备好展示你的编程能力,可能会有现场编码测试,重点考察C/C++和lua的使用。在面试过程中,保持清晰的沟通,展示你解决问题的思路和团队协作的能力。面试官可能会问及你如何应对项目中的压力或冲突,准备好具体的例子来展示你的自我管理和任务跟进能力。最后,表现出你对游戏行业的热情和对开放世界游戏的深刻理解,这将大大增加你的竞争力。
在线咨询
提示:由 AI 生成回答,可能存在错误,请注意甄别。